NICOLAS KEDROFF
BALALAÏKA’S MAN


The balalaïka… this magical instrument...
Nicolas Kedroff comes from a famous russian artist family. He is so fond of it that he spends all his life working on it, passionately, since and forever…
Internationaly reputed, winner of the « Coupe du Nord » challenge in Russia, he continues his soloist career in France and in the whole world. In particular, he was several times the guest of the Russian National Orchestra OSSIPOV.
In 2001, he has been awarded as « Knight of the Order of the Arts and the Letters». Described by medias as the « Paganini of balalaïka » (Le Parisien), as well as « an extraterrestrial » of balalaïka (Le Midi Libre)…
Nicolas Kedroff is on stage with his old friend, the great russian guitar player Oleg Ponomarenko !
Nicolas Kedroff grew up in Paris among the white Russian community. At 13, he discovers balalaïka. It is love at first sight and he decides to devote himself to this instrument. Nicolas studied balalaïka with Micha Makarenko in Paris and with Sergueï Cheglovitov in Moscow, but the musician learnt a lot alone, by practicing.
He played for a long time in Paris russian cabarets : Raspoutine (Dima Liakhoff Orchestra) and Balalaïka (Marc de Loutchek Orchestra). Nicolas played with several singers as Ivan Rebroff who took part in many ensembles with whom he released recordings, made concert tours and radio-tv programs.

Leon Schwartzenberg, Marina Vladi, Ludmila Zykina, François Mitterand and Jacques Chirac applauded the artist and recognized his huge talent.
Nicolas Kedroff also appears in few films : "Rire et Châtiments" by Isabelle Doval, "Hell" by Bruno Chiche and recorded the soundtrack of Danièle Thomson’s film : "La Bûche".

From 1985 to 1990, he taught balalaïka in the Rachmaninov Conservatory in Paris and from 1991 to 1995 he taught balalaïka to 100000 students during the JMF national concert tour, with the singer Bielka.

Nicolas Kedroff plays on an exceptionnal instrument made by a reknown string instrument maker : S. Nalimov.

Less than 50 balalaïkas are listed in the world.
